Helgi, heathen rock star extraordinaire, finds himself facing his destiny from his last life in his present day life. With fate a cruel mistress that often leaves one longing, Helgi must navigate his being called to Odin while cultivating his rock career and pining for his one true love, Karin. Valkyrie weaves in heathen beliefs centered around historical, musical and military narrative while gender bending the idea of male and female societal roles and giving an explanation of Nordic myths concerning fate and destiny. This premier novel is one of Stephan Grundy's never before published first novels. An early career fictional biopic of unrequited love while teaching about the heathen beliefs centered around Odin and Valkyrie.
Dr. Stephan Grundy (born 1967 in New York, U.S.) is an American author. Being versed in particularly the Germanic mythology and cultural history, Grundy is known best for his modern adaptations of legendary sagas. Some of his work is published under the pseudonym Kveldulf Gundarsson.
